physical change in a substance doesn't change what the substance is. In a chemical change where there is a chemical reaction, a new substance is formed and energy is either given off or absorbed. For example, if a piece of paper is cut up into small pieces it still is paper.

Chemical change: a change that occurs when one substance combines with another substance to make a new substance

Physical change: a change to any physical property of a substance
